Anti-Mouse RASEF Immunohistochemistry Kit (CAT#: VS-0525-XY6001)
The RASEF IHC Kit provides all-in-one reagents for detecting RASEF in tissue sections. Compatible with paraffin-embedded and frozen samples, it supports cross-species detection, making it ideal for studies on intracellular trafficking and cancer signaling pathways.

Specifications
- Application
- IHC
- Size
- 50 Tests
- Species Reactivity
- Human, Mouse, Rat
- Target
- RASEF
- Primary Antibody
- Rabbit Anti-RASEF Antibody
- Secondary Antibody
- Goat anti-Rabbit Antibody, HRP
- Sample Type
- FFPE tissue; Frozen section tissue
- Kit Storage
- All reagents should be kept at 2-8°C. The kit remains stable for up to 6 months after arrival.
